G2A Pay

G2A pay is a gateway which supports multiple gateways including Card, iDeal, Paysafecard, Pagseguro and more.

This guide is only applicable to stores which are not using Tebex Checkout - the modern, more secure and official payment gateway of the Tebex platform.

Create A G2A Pay Account

To get started you first need to create an account on G2A Pay. Create a G2A Account

Once you have created an account on G2A pay you need to fill out your details on the following link which is specialised for Tebex Store operators. If the word Buycraft is mentioned, this is referring to Tebex (Buycraft was our old brand name). Complete Setup Form

Within a couple of days you will be contacted by G2A’s Sales Representative who will guide you through verifying your business and personal information.

Once you have setup your G2A account with a sales representative you can continue on to the next steps.

  1. Login to your G2A Pay account and go to Merchant Tab > Settings.

  2. Click Add New Store and enter your name and description.

  3. After clicking Add you will be required to enter more information about your business.

  4. Click Save.

  5. Enter the IPN URL of https://www.tebex.io/ipn/g2a.

  6. Enter a Secret and API Hash - remember these as you will need them for later. Ensure they are random and do not give them to anyone.

  7. Click Save.

Your G2A Pay account will now be verified by their team and once you are accepted you will be able to move on to the next steps.

Setup G2A Pay On Your Tebex Store

  1. Go to Payments > Payment Gateways in your Tebex Control Panel.

  2. Click Create Payment Gateway.

  3. Click the Create G2A Pay Gateway button.

  4. Enter the following options:


  1. G2A Pay Account Email - Enter the email address of your G2A account.

  2. Secret - Enter the secret from previous setup steps.

  3. API Hash - Enter the api hash from previous setup steps.

Once you have entered the above information, click create, and G2A Pay will now be usable on your webstore. Phew!